A damaged, leaking roof is one of the most feared home repairs given that discovering and fixing a leak isn’t typically simple.
Blemished or drooping sheetrock, flaking paint, or an obvious drip are all indications of a roof leak. Even a small undiscovered leak can cause broken insulation, mildew development, and decomposed wood structure. A leak can likewise move and spread from the original broken area to another portion of your property.

Most of roof leaks in Delaware, New Jersey are brought on by relatively common scenarios that harm your roof.
Your roof will never have a bad day, yet aging is inevitable. All roofing products are prone to harsh weather conditions such as rainstorms, freeze/thaw cycles, heats, and extreme summertime sun, which might eventually cause early aging, breaking, and curling of the shingles.
Brick chimneys seem strong, but the mortar that holds the bricks together, along with the flashing and chimney crown, can be easily ruined. Water might enter into the attic through fractures, corrosion, and punctures.
A leak can be easily brought on by missing out on or broken shingles. Individual shingle replacement is generally not a significant issue, but failing to get it fixed may result in more broken shingles and more pricey repairs.
The vents on your roof system contain exposed fasteners that will fracture, degrade, and age with time. This is a little repair, however it is a typical source of leakages since a lot of vents do not last the life of the roof.
The pipes boot slips over a pipeline to secure the pipe’s connection to the roof. The boot, like the vents and flashing, can be harmed, fracture, and stop working. The repair isn’t particularly tough, although damage can be easily overlooked.
Storm damage, strong winds, and hail may all trigger large and little holes. Some holes appear, but others may go undiscovered for several years till an inspection reveals them. Water can go into through even little holes triggered by lost roofing nails, the removal of an antenna or meal mounting bracket, or impact-related cracks in roofing materials.
A complex, convoluted roofline might be quite enticing, but it is also more difficult to water resistant. Every joint, valley, and slope must be marked.
Roof materials battle to endure freeze-thaw cycles, in addition to ice and snow. Water may slip into microscopic spaces in between and under shingles when snow collects, melts, and refreezes. Water swells and deepens the crack as it freezes. The weight of the snow and ice can likewise cause bending and sagging of the flashing and plywood foundation.
Seamless gutters might posture problems if they are not cleaned and fixed on a regular basis. Rainwater can support behind a clog and penetrate through the shingles, damaging the wood below. Standing water can also cause damage to older rain gutters.
Skylights, like chimneys and pipeline vents, have a few of the same issues. Aside from possible flashing damage, the rubber or vinyl seals around skylights may dry up and fracture; at this point, the skylight needs to be changed.
Wetness can develop in your attic as a result of ventilation problems, and this can imitate a roof leak. In order to effectively evacuate warm air and moisture from your attic area, your roof needs to have sufficient intake and exhaust ventilation. This can lead to wood rot, mold, and harmed insulation, and it has the potential to be a very costly repair.
The greatest protection against roof leaks is to schedule a yearly roof inspection and to act quickly if you suspect a leak.

Fiberglass was first utilized in 1938 and as the name denotes, fiberglass is a composition of really great fibers of glass. It has been a reputable product even in the past because of its malleability or flexibility, meaning it can quickly be formed and deformed according to preferred composition. It is likewise durable and can be light-weight, making it simple to handle.
The previously pointed out attributes of fiberglass paved way for the development of fiberglass roof which, even up to these days, have gone through innovative designs and item development to accommodate various requirements and functions. business and property structure owners select fiberglass roofing is since of its versatility and adaptability being the natural homes of fiberglass.
simple to install because of its lightweight quality. It can be developed and shaped according to how one desires it to be, and it can be available in various colors and textures. These specifications can be performed in fiberglass roof because throughout its manufacturing phase, it is synthetically blended with chemicals and some minerals that make it more malleable at the same time.
